32.9.413 AIR UNDER PRESSURE
(1) The method for supplying air under pressure
which comes in contact with milk or dairy products or any product contact
surface shall comply with the 3-a accepted practices for supplying air
under pressure. The air used at the point of application must be free from
volatile substances, volatiles which may impart any flavor or odor to the
products, and extraneous or harmful substances.
